
未花費交易輸出(UTXO)指的是「尚可用於支付的加密貨幣單位」。在比特幣等區塊鏈網路中,每筆交易都會消耗前一筆的輸出並產生新的輸出。您的錢包並非只管理單一餘額,而是管理一組可用的碎片,這些碎片即為UTXO。
UTXO可比擬為錢包中的不同面額現金。付款時,您會選擇幾張鈔票(對應多個UTXO)來支付金額。收款方取得這些UTXO,您可能會收到找零,產生新的UTXO。這個過程構成「消耗舊輸出、產生新輸出」的循環。
比特幣的每筆交易由「輸入」和「輸出」組成。輸入是此次交易所使用的、先前尚未花費的UTXO,輸出則是新產生的UTXO,未來可再次花費。交易手續費等於總輸入金額減去總輸出金額。
若您以較大UTXO支付小額交易,系統會產生一個支付給收款人的輸出,以及一個找零輸出——即新的UTXO,通常發送至您控制的新地址。使用新地址接收找零有助於保護隱私。地址是由您的公鑰衍生的公開識別碼。
自2009年比特幣主網上線以來,便採用UTXO模型(詳見比特幣白皮書及主網歷史)。只有當礦工將您的交易打包進區塊後,UTXO狀態才算確認。在此之前,您的交易屬於「未確認」狀態,通常暫存於記憶池(mempool),等待被包含進區塊。
帳戶模型類似傳統銀行帳戶,餘額為單一數字,轉帳僅需「借記」您的帳戶、「貸記」對方帳戶。UTXO模型則更像一個裝滿零錢的錢包——餘額是多個可花費輸出的總和,每次支付都需挑選特定輸出來花費。
主要差異包括:
優勢:
風險與侷限:
錢包提供「幣控制」功能,讓用戶可選擇欲花費的UTXO,以優化手續費與隱私。多數桌面錢包或進階設定皆有此選項,行動錢包也正逐步支援。
步驟1:檢視錢包中的UTXO清單,檢查每筆輸出的金額與來源,辨識極小的「塵埃」UTXO。
步驟2:支付時優先選擇數量較少且金額較大的UTXO,以減少輸入數量,縮小交易體積並降低手續費。始終為找零產生新地址,避免重複使用地址及潛在關聯分析。
步驟3:於網路壅塞及手續費較低時,主動將多個小額UTXO合併為一個較大UTXO(透過自我轉帳),提升後續支付效率。須留意合併可能導致地址關聯,找零務必接收至新地址以降低風險。
風險提示:手動管理UTXO若來源混合不當,可能導致隱私洩漏;手續費設定錯誤則可能導致確認時間過長。請務必確認錢包支援的功能並仔細檢查交易細節。
在Gate充值比特幣時,系統會檢查您的交易是否已被打包進區塊並獲得足夠確認。到帳餘額取決於相關UTXO是否已由網路確認。未確認的UTXO不會計入可用餘額,通常顯示為「待處理」。
提現時,錢包須選擇特定UTXO做為交易輸入。若資金高度碎片化,交易體積增加,將影響手續費與處理速度。合理選擇手續費(依網路壅塞情況)並使用合併後的UTXO可加快提現流程。
實用建議:於網路壅塞、手續費偏高時,先合併UTXO,待手續費回落後再提現,可節省成本並縮短等待時間。Gate會根據網路狀況與您的交易體積打包並廣播交易,提交前請務必確認手續費與地址細節,確保安全到帳。
隱私方面,避免重複使用地址至關重要。每次收款或找零輸出務必採用新地址,以降低交易間的關聯性。若找零地址與支付地址重複,觀察者更容易追蹤餘額。
安全方面,花費UTXO需使用符合腳本規範的簽章。請妥善保管私鑰,並啟用多重簽章機制以實現共享控制,降低單點故障風險。大額資產建議分散為多個UTXO,結合多重簽章錢包與冷錢包存放,提升安全性。
隱私工具如CoinJoin可混合多用戶輸入再分發輸出,提高分析難度。但請務必選用合規服務,並了解潛在的監管或資金來源風險。對多數用戶而言,只要為找零使用新地址、不重複用地址、避免不必要的合併即可達到基本隱私保護。
比特幣腳本定義每個UTXO的花費規則。隨著2021年Taproot升級(見主網升級紀錄),簽章聚合與更隱私的腳本路徑提升了複雜條件下的隱私性與表達能力。
於Cardano等其他鏈上,擴展型UTXO(EUTXO)模型(詳見Cardano技術文件)可對複雜合約狀態施加可追溯約束。與以太坊帳戶模型不同,EUTXO強調每個輸出的明確狀態轉換,實現更佳的平行性與形式化驗證,但對開發者與合約設計也帶來不同權衡。
未花費交易輸出(UTXO)模型將餘額記錄為「可花費碎片」,每次支付都需選擇碎片、支付收款方並接收找零。理解UTXO運作機制有助於優化手續費、減少碎片化、提升隱私,並順利完成Gate充值與提現。關鍵學習步驟包括:掌握交易輸入輸出結構與找零原理;實作幣控制與UTXO合併;了解Taproot與腳本基礎;關注網路手續費與確認機制。在此基礎上,進一步探索EUTXO、多重簽章方案、時間鎖等進階應用,持續提升安全與效率。
您的錢包餘額是所有未花費交易輸出(UTXO)的總和。每次收到比特幣都會產生新的UTXO,花費資金時這些UTXO被消耗,剩餘餘額則會以新UTXO形式返回。簡單來說:錢包餘額=所有未花費輸出之和,類似於統計所有零錢。
確認速度取決於網路壅塞情形及您選擇的礦工費。比特幣網路要求礦工將您的交易打包進區塊,約每10分鐘產生一個區塊。高峰期礦工會優先處理手續費較高的交易,手續費較低的交易則可能需等待多個區塊才被確認。
這稱為「UTXO合併」。當您的轉帳金額超過任何單一可用UTXO時,錢包會自動選擇多個較小UTXO湊足目標金額。例如,您想發送10 BTC但僅有8個3 BTC的UTXO,就會用到4個UTXO,輸入數量增加,手續費也相對較高。
一般用戶充值時無需管理UTXO細節,Gate會自動處理。但理解UTXO有助於優化手續費:避免頻繁小額充值(會產生大量小UTXO),並定期合併錢包UTXO以降低未來轉帳成本。Gate也會在提現時自動管理。
不會,區塊鏈上的UTXO不會過期。只要您的私鑰安全,隨時都可花費,即使多年未動用也不會失效。但長期存放時請妥善備份私鑰與助記詞。重新使用資金前,建議檢查當前網路狀況並選擇合適的礦工費,確保交易順利進行。


